The New View of Salesmanship by Herbert N. Casson is a comprehensive guide to modern sales techniques and strategies. Originally published in 1912, the book has been revised and updated to reflect the changing landscape of sales and marketing. Casson's approach to salesmanship emphasizes the importance of building relationships with customers, understanding their needs and preferences, and tailoring sales pitches to meet those needs. He also stresses the importance of honesty, integrity, and professionalism in sales, arguing that these qualities are essential for long-term success.The book covers a wide range of topics, from the psychology of selling to the mechanics of closing a deal. Casson provides practical advice on everything from prospecting and qualifying leads to overcoming objections and negotiating contracts. He also offers tips on how to develop a personal brand and build a network of contacts that can help you succeed in sales.Overall, The New View of Salesmanship is a timeless classic that offers valuable insights into the art and science of selling.
